So, this took some spelunking. TL;DR: openSUSE's libbpf.pc from libbpf-
devel is broken, it lists -L/usr/local/lib64 in Libs even though it
doesn't install anything in that prefix. Fix it to list the right path
and the problem goes away.

Longer version: CMake is complaining that the rpath in the binary is
not what it expected it to be when stripping it. Of course the first
question is, why does that matter since it's removing it? Just remove
it, no? Another CMake weirdness to add the the list, I guess.

This is the linking step where the rpath is set:

[   19s] /usr/bin/cc -O2 -Wall -D_FORTIFY_SOURCE=2 -fstack-protector-
strong -funwind-tables -fasynchronous-unwind-tables -fstack-clash-
protection -Werror=return-type -flto=auto -g -DNDEBUG
-D_LARGEFILE64_SOURCE -D_FILE_OFFSET_BITS=64 -O2 -g -DNDEBUG -flto=auto
-Wl,--as-needed -Wl,--no-undefined -Wl,-z,now -rdynamic
CMakeFiles/codiff.dir/codiff.c.o -o codiff   -L/usr/local/lib64  -Wl,-
rpath,/usr/local/lib64:/home/abuild/rpmbuild/BUILD/dwarves-
1.21+git175.1ef87b2/build: libdwarves.so.1.0.0 -ldw -lelf -lz -lbpf 

On a build without -DLIBBPF_EMBEDDED=off, this is the linking step for
the same binary:

[   64s] /usr/bin/cc -O2 -Wall -D_FORTIFY_SOURCE=2 -fstack-protector-
strong -funwind-tables -fasynchronous-unwind-tables -fstack-clash-
protection -Werror=return-type -flto=auto -g -DNDEBUG
-D_LARGEFILE64_SOURCE -D_FILE_OFFSET_BITS=64 -O2 -g -DNDEBUG -flto=auto
-Wl,--as-needed -Wl,--no-undefined -Wl,-z,now -rdynamic
CMakeFiles/codiff.dir/codiff.c.o -o codiff  -Wl,-
rpath,/home/abuild/rpmbuild/BUILD/dwarves-1.21+git175.1ef87b2/build:
libdwarves.so.1.0.0 -ldw -lelf -lz

/usr/local/lib64 is not in the rpath. Why? The hint is that
-L/usr/local/lib64 is not passed either, too much of a coincidence to
be unrelated.

Where is it coming from? Well, when using the system's libbpf we are
using the pkgconfig file from the package. It is common to list linker
flags in there, although this one shouldn't be in it. Sure enough,
downloading libbpf-devel from 
https://build.opensuse.org/package/binaries/openSUSE:Factory/libbpf/standard
and extracting the pc file:

$ cat /tmp/libbpf.pc 
# SPDX-License-Identifier: (LGPL-2.1 OR BSD-2-Clause)

prefix=/usr/local
libdir=/usr/local/lib64
includedir=${prefix}/include

Name: libbpf
Description: BPF library
Version: 0.3.0
Libs: -L${libdir} -lbpf
Requires.private: libelf zlib
Cflags: -I${includedir}

There it is. Nothing is installed in that path, so it shouldn't be
there in the first place.

$ rpm -qlp /tmp/libbpf0-5.12.4-2.7.x86_64.rpm 
warning: /tmp/libbpf0-5.12.4-2.7.x86_64.rpm: Header V3 RSA/SHA256
Signature, key ID 3dbdc284: NOKEY
/usr/lib64/libbpf.so.0
/usr/lib64/libbpf.so.0.3.0

They provide the same ABI, so there should be only one in the same
distro, the kernel package shouldn't ship its own copy if there's a
standalone package built from the standalone sources.
If you are asking why the sources are still present in the upstream
kernel, I don't know - maybe historical reasons, since that's where it
came from? But AFAIK the majority of distros don't use that anymore.
